Transaction 95cc74233bc0f5ccc19d9ed8a36cd794d333b16492bbe55cd54d1b652daa7152
1 Input
1 Output
-
95cc74233bc0f5ccc19d9ed8a36cd794d333b16492bbe55cd54d1b652daa7152:0
- value
- 622293
- script pubkey
- OP_0 OP_PUSHBYTES_20 11d656c07bdc0b415fec0f3d120a00e4be97ba0f
- address
- bc1qz8t9dsrmms95zhlvpu73yzsqujlf0ws0enn35k